首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Android应用包不支持动态语言更改

是指在Android应用开发中,应用程序的包(.apk文件)不支持在运行时通过动态方式修改应用中使用的编程语言。

在Android开发中,应用程序的包是一个静态的文件,其中包含了所有应用程序的代码、资源和配置信息。一旦应用程序的包被构建并安装到设备上,其内容是不可更改的。这意味着无法通过动态方式修改应用程序中使用的编程语言。

动态语言通常需要在运行时进行解释或编译,而Android应用程序在构建和安装过程中已经将代码编译为目标平台的字节码。这意味着应用程序的逻辑和行为是在编译时确定的,不支持在运行时切换到不同的编程语言。

尽管Android应用包不支持动态语言更改,但可以使用一些技术和工具来支持多种编程语言的集成和交互。例如,可以使用JNI(Java Native Interface)将原生代码与Java代码集成,从而允许使用C/C++等编程语言编写性能密集型部分。此外,还可以通过与服务器进行通信,从远程服务器获取动态生成的代码或脚本,并在应用中执行。

总结:Android应用包不支持动态语言更改,但可以通过其他技术和工具实现与其他编程语言的集成和交互。腾讯云相关产品中,可以使用云函数(Serverless Cloud Function)来实现与其他语言的交互,并通过腾讯云的移动开发相关服务来支持Android应用的开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分35秒

day29_动态代理与Java8新特性/03-尚硅谷-Java语言高级-复习:ClassLoader与反射的应用

10分35秒

day29_动态代理与Java8新特性/03-尚硅谷-Java语言高级-复习:ClassLoader与反射的应用

10分35秒

day29_动态代理与Java8新特性/03-尚硅谷-Java语言高级-复习:ClassLoader与反射的应用

12分28秒

04_动态注册接收器.avi

3分39秒

05_区别静态注册与动态注册.avi

28分7秒

day29_动态代理与Java8新特性/06-尚硅谷-Java语言高级-动态代理举例

26分54秒

27_应用练习_动态显示列表数据.avi

8分19秒

day29_动态代理与Java8新特性/04-尚硅谷-Java语言高级-代理模式与动态代理

7分6秒

day29_动态代理与Java8新特性/07-尚硅谷-Java语言高级-AOP与动态代理的举例

10分13秒

day28_反射/18-尚硅谷-Java语言高级-举例体会反射的动态性

3分31秒

day01_Java语言概述/03-尚硅谷-Java语言基础-Java主要应用场景

8分13秒

day28_反射/25-尚硅谷-Java语言高级-获取运行时类的接口、所在包、注解等

领券